Intellectual property, called simply “ip” for short, is very important to both individuals and businesses — anyone who has an idea or product to protect. The process of intellectual property management is the means through which companies and individuals maintain their patents, trademarks, and copyrights. Management can be as simple as keeping all ip rights up-to-date and renewed, or as complicated as researching the market for new ip investment opportunities and monitoring for violations.

The management process is concerned with maintaining intellectual property, not with obtaining it in the first place. The most important maintenance strategy, and the most basic element of ip management, is ensuring that all intellectual property is being used to its fullest extent and that the rights are current.

In 2001 the un committee on economic, social and cultural rights issued a document called human rights and intellectual property that argued that intellectual property tends to be governed by economic goals when it should be viewed primarily as a social product; in order to serve human well-being, intellectual property systems must respect and conform to human rights laws. According to the committee, when systems fail to do so, they risk infringing upon the human right to food and health.
